TY - THES N1 - Nurul Fajriyah Prahastuti, S.Psi., M.A. ID - digilib72471 UR - https://digilib.uin-suka.ac.id/id/eprint/72471/ A1 - Rahma Zafira, NIM.: 20102050031 Y1 - 2025/08/20/ N2 - This study aims to determine the relationship between financial literacy and self-efficacy among young micro-enterprise developers. The approach used is a quantitative approach with a correlational method. The number of respondents in this study was 150, selected using purposive sampling. The instruments used were a financial literacy scale and a self-efficacy scale. Data were analyzed using Spearman's rank correlation to examine the relationship between variables. The analysis results showed a positive and significant relationship between financial literacy and self-efficacy, with a correlation coefficient of 0.488 and a significance value of 0.001. This finding can be concluded that increasing financial literacy among young people can increase their self-efficacy in managing and developing businesses.
